Giraffe360 raises $10M Series B financing led by Cipio Partners

Giraffe360, an AI-driven real estate marketing technology firm, has secured $10 million in Series B funding led by Cipio Partners, with participation from existing investors such as Founders Fund and Hoxton Ventures. The company aims to revolutionize property presentation and marketing worldwide through its integrated hardware and software platform.

SOUS secures €4M to develop AI growth tools for restaurants

SOUS, an Amsterdam-based AI growth platform for independent food and beverage businesses, has raised €4 million in seed funding led by Seed +Speed Ventures, with contributions from PeakBridge, āltitude, Gekko Capital, and several angel investors. The funding aims to address the challenges restaurants face as they navigate fragmented technology ecosystems and increasing reliance on third-party platforms.

Granola raises $125M at $1.5BN valuation

Granola, an AI note-taking app launched in 2023, has secured $125 million in a funding round led by Index Ventures, raising its valuation to $1.5 billion and achieving unicorn status. This funding round marks a significant increase from its previous valuation of $250 million following a $43 million round announced in May 2022.

Miraterra announces $16 million to advance its soil measurement tech

Miraterra, a Vancouver-based AgTech company, has raised $16 million CAD in seed funding to enhance its soil measurement technology and expand its customer base. The company has evolved its offerings from a digital microscope using Raman spectroscopy to a comprehensive platform that includes satellite chemistry and biology.

With $8M, Eunice brings institutional-grade AI to due diligence

Eunice, a London-based firm focused on due diligence infrastructure for regulated markets, has secured $8 million in funding from investors including Moonfire Ventures and Speedinvest. The company aims to create standardized processes for evaluating and documenting complex investment decisions as the market for alternative assets expands and faces heightened regulatory scrutiny.

Deeptech startup Renasens lands €10M to scale textile recycling in Europe

Renasens, a Stockholm-based startup focused on textile recycling technology, has secured €10 million in seed funding to enhance its operations in Europe, where the textile industry generates over 12 million tonnes of waste annually, with less than 1% currently being recycled into new fibers. The funding round was led by Extantia, with contributions from Course Corrected VC and ongoing support from Norrsken

PAVE Space secures $40M to fast-track satellite deployment

PAVE Space has secured $40 million in seed funding to advance the development of orbital transfer vehicles (OTVs) that will enable rapid satellite movement between orbits. The funding round was led by Visionaries Club and Creandum, with contributions from several other investors.

Origin raises $30M Series A+ to improve global benefits efficiency

Origin has secured $30 million in a Series A+ funding round, increasing its total funding to over $50 million in the past year, to enhance the efficiency of global employee benefits management. The funding round was led by Notion Capital and included contributions from several other investors and HSBC Innovation Banking UK.

Chexy raises $14 million Series A led by Khosla Ventures

Chexy secured a $14 million CAD Series A funding round, led by Khosla Ventures, to expand its services from assisting tenants in earning credit card rewards to covering various everyday expenses, including business payments. The round also saw participation from returning investors like Crossbeam, Venrex, and Air Canada.

Galtea lands $3.2M to cut costly AI testing delays

Galtea has secured $3.2 million in seed funding to enhance its platform that creates tailored test scenarios for generative AI agents, addressing challenges in AI deployment related to test data access. The funding round was led by 42CAP and included contributions from Mozilla Ventures and other existing investors, raising the company's total funding to $4.1 million.

Stateful Robotics secures $4.8M to advance long-term robot intelligence

Stateful Robotics, an AI company emerging from the University of Oxford, has secured $4.8 million in pre-seed funding to enhance long-term robot intelligence, with investments led by Amadeus Capital Partners and Oxford Science Enterprises, alongside angel investor Stan Boland. The funding aims to address the challenges robots face in adapting to changing real-world conditions despite advancements in AI models.
